FAQ

Q1. Does Sand Lake Elementary offer a GATE program?

Ans. Sand Lake Elementary does offer a Gifted and Talented program through Orange County Public Schools. The school has a dedicated full-time counselor and 45 full-time teachers a well-staffed campus that can provide consistent follow-through for students identified for GT services. Call (407) 855-4830 to find out when the fall referral cycle opens.

Q2. What is Sand Lake Elementary's academic profile?

Ans. Sand Lake Elementary has 62% reading and 55% math proficiency, placing it in the top 25% of Florida elementary schools on reading. Ranked #1,154 in Florida, it's one of the stronger-performing neighborhood elementary campuses in the Dr. Phillips area. That performance has held consistently across multiple school years.

Q3. What are the school hours at Sand Lake Elementary?

Ans. Sand Lake Elementary runs 8:45 AM to 3:00 PM on regular school days and 8:45 AM to 2:00 PM on Wednesdays. These hours are confirmed from the official school website. Call the front office to verify any changes to the current semester schedule.

Q4. How does Sand Lake Elementary involve families?

Ans. Sand Lake Elementary emphasizes a three-way partnership between families, teachers, and the community. The school holds family events throughout the year and uses ParentSquare as its main communication platform. The principal's opening message for the current year specifically frames education as a "team effort."

Q5. What middle school do Sand Lake Elementary students attend?

Ans. Sand Lake Elementary is in the Dr. Phillips area of southwest Orlando. Students typically continue to Southwest Middle School and then to Dr. Phillips High School. Confirm the current feeder assignment for your address through the OCPS school locator at ocps.net.
